O Scale Trains Magazine 2009 March/April Issue #43
4 Modeling Thurmond on the C&O
A city with no streets? Yep, That's Thurmmond, West Virginia. Greg Bergman has captured the feel of this unique town in O Scale.
9Building A GE 44-Tonner in Styrene
A unique joint project built by Charlie Purin and Tom Houle.
21A Signal System for the ALCO Belt - Part 1
If anyone should know how to signal a model railroad it ought to be a real railroad engineer. Gene Clements will show how he designed and installs a signal system on his O Scale layout.
30Quick Background Buildings
Need a lot of background buildings? Jerry Zaret has one solution.
36Culverts and Drain Pipes
Small but often overlooked details can add a lot to a scene. L. Lee Davis describes how he makes these items.
39 A Makeover for the MTH 64' Wood Coach
Ed Bommer can't seem to leave well enough alone. Here he describes how he made these coaches even better looking.
52Logging Caboose: A Diversion Model
Looking for something different to do, William Davis scratchbuilt this nifty piece of rolling stock.
